Output 380fc9cbc1e71dbfd957dde57f7868423bcad291cae66a813c6ea7af14c66be9:0

value
57388753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b5effe05ceae12efc86abae32e333bec088b70b OP_EQUAL
address
3Jmk66efNQ2cMpdYcbyRtzvhkC4RZgVXKj
transaction
380fc9cbc1e71dbfd957dde57f7868423bcad291cae66a813c6ea7af14c66be9
spent
true